代码,作为计算机科学的核心,是现代科技发展的基石。它不仅是程序员们智慧的结晶,更是人类文明的瑰宝。代码明细,作为代码的核心组成部分,承载着丰富的技术内涵和逻辑之美。本文将深度解析代码明细,探讨其技术之美与逻辑之韵。

一、代码明细概述

详细代码明细技术之美与逻辑之韵  第1张

1. 定义

代码明细,即代码的详细描述,包括代码的结构、语法、功能、注释等。它是程序员理解、修改和扩展代码的重要依据。

2. 重要性

(1)提高代码可读性:清晰的代码明细有助于提高代码的可读性,降低阅读难度,便于团队协作。

(2)便于代码维护:详尽的代码明细有利于后续的代码维护和升级,降低维护成本。

(3)提升开发效率:良好的代码明细有助于提高开发效率,减少因代码理解不透彻而导致的错误。

二、代码明细的技术之美

1. 结构之美

(1)模块化:将代码划分为多个模块,实现功能分离,提高代码的可维护性和可扩展性。

(2)层次化:遵循一定的层次结构,使代码层次分明,易于理解。

(3)对称性:遵循对称性原则,使代码结构美观,易于阅读。

2. 语法之美

(1)简洁性:遵循简洁性原则,使代码易于理解,降低出错概率。

(2)一致性:遵循一致性原则,使代码风格统一,提高代码可读性。

(3)规范性:遵循规范性原则,使代码符合编程规范,便于团队协作。

3. 功能之美

(1)实用性:实现代码的功能,满足实际需求。

(2)高效性:优化代码,提高运行效率。

(3)稳定性:确保代码在复杂环境下稳定运行。

三、代码明细的逻辑之韵

1. 逻辑清晰

(1)遵循自顶向下、逐步细化的设计原则。

(2)合理运用循环、条件等控制结构,使代码逻辑清晰。

2. 算法之美

(1)遵循算法设计原则,提高代码效率。

(2)运用合适的算法,实现复杂功能。

3. 代码复用

(1)合理运用函数、类等封装技术,提高代码复用率。

(2)遵循DRY(Don't Repeat Yourself)原则,避免代码冗余。

四、案例分析

以Python编程语言为例,分析一个简单的代码明细:

```python

def add(a, b):

\